I built my first guitar a few years back, a hollow-bodied bass inspired by the discontinued Rickenbacker 4005, and have been itching to build a 6-string ever since. I recently took a fancy to the Gretsch 5622 but figured I'd have a go at building one, with a few twists, again inspired by my love of Rics. Hence, the concept for the Gretschenbacker came about. Essentially, the tail is to be profiled in a Ric 330/360/4005 style with a chromed tailpiece. The sound holes are to be more in keeping with the Ric cat's eye shape instead of the Gretsch flavor of the 5622. Probably the final Ric influence will be twin low profile truss rods. The rest of the guitar including body silhouette, neck and headstock shall be more reminiscent of the Gretsch. The electronics, including the pickups, shall also be genuine Gretcsh

Instead of a traditional arch-top build, I decided to route out the hollow body from a solid chunk of maple... or rather 2 chunks of maple to achieve the 17" wide body. I also had the thought of increasing the depth of the body to approx. 3" without really considering if I could lay my hands on a router bit that would plunge to that depth. Luckily, I found one and it's on its way as I type. In the meantime, I've planed and glued the body halves and cut the rough profile. I've also spent some considerable time recreating the "Mickenbacker" tailpiece from my first build. This time, I'm using brass instead of steel to make life a little easier.

Spent more time on the tailpiece... polishing, chroming and working on the backside; not as pretty as the front but certainly more functional.

I started the routing with my trusty 8mm shank bit but had to switch to the new 2-1/2" deep cut bit after around 1-1/2" into the neck pocket route. Unfortunatley, the deep cut didn't seem to cut as easily or as cleanly as the shorter bit so I made my incremental passes around 50% shallower as I was afraid of breaking the skinny 1/4" shank. To no avail, and before I reached full depth the shank gave way!

I was unable to find a 8mm shanked deep cut bit so I'm upgrading my router to one with a 1/2" collet and will be getting a better quality deep cut bit to match. Fingers crossed I get a cleaner more effective cut.

Been off the project for a while but having a few days off I decided to get on with excavating the hollow. Unfortunately, I came across a hidden defect in the wood, which turns out to be a pretty bad crack. If you look on earlier photos you can see it in the end grain but I thought it was just an artifact from the bandsawing and would need to be sanded out or filled. In digging down into it, not only did I expose the crack but also weakened the integrity of the remaining structure, allowing the crack to work through to the top side of the body. I've glued the crack as it is but my plan is now to laminate another piece with perpendicular grain on the back side and route around it. Not ideal but I've put too many hours in to start over on the body. I was hoping to start on the neck before heading back to work next week.

That's a drying fault. Either the board wasn't sealed at the ends well, or was cut to size before it was properly dry. The main crack is the obvious sign, however the faint white radial cracks nearby are the telling ones. I'm sure that the wood has done what it wants to do in terms of movement however I can say for definite that this cannot simply be glued and clamped shut. The wood is far stronger than that, and will force the crack back open.
